< Salmos 99 >
1 ¡Yavé reina! ¡Tiemblen los pueblos! Él mora entre los querubines. ¡Que se conmueva la tierra!
Yahweh is the [supreme] king, so [all] the people-groups should tremble ([in his presence/in front of him])! He sits on his throne [in the temple] above the [statues of] winged creatures, [so] the earth should quake/shake!
2 Yavé es grande en Sion, Y Él es exaltado sobre todos los pueblos.
Yahweh is a mighty [king] in Jerusalem; [but] he is [also] the supreme ruler of all people-groups.
3 Que alaben tu grande y asombroso Nombre. ¡Santo es Él!
[So] they should praise him because he is very great/powerful; and he is holy!
4 La fuerza del Rey ama la justicia. Tú has ejecutado equidad y justicia en Jacob.
He is a mighty king who (loves/is pleased with) what is just/right; he has acted justly and fairly [DOU] in Israel.
5 Exalten a Yavé nuestro ʼElohim, Y póstrense ante el estrado de sus pies, ¡Santo es Él!
Praise Yahweh our God! Worship him [in front of the Sacred Chest in his temple] [MTY], where he rules people. He is holy!
6 Moisés y Aarón estuvieron entre sus sacerdotes, Y Samuel estuvo entre los que invocaron su Nombre. Invocaban a Yavé, y Él les respondía.
Moses and Aaron were two of his priests; Samuel also was someone who prayed to him. Those [three] cried out to Yahweh [to help them], and he answered them.
7 En la columna de nube hablaba con ellos. Ellos guardaron sus Testimonios y el estatuto que Él les dio.
He spoke to Moses and Aaron from the cloud [that was like a huge] pillar; they obeyed [all] the laws and commandments [DOU] that he gave to them.
8 Oh Yavé, ʼElohim nuestro, Tú les respondías. Fuiste para ellos un ʼEL perdonador, Aunque vindicador de sus [malas] obras.
Yahweh, our God, you answered [your people] [when they cried out to you to help them]; you are a God who forgave them [for those sins that they had committed], even though you punished them for the things that they did that are wrong.
9 Exalten a Yavé nuestro ʼElohim Y póstrense hacia su Montaña Santa, Porque Yavé nuestro ʼElohim es santo.
Praise Yahweh, our God, and worship him [at the temple] on his sacred hill; [it is right to do that] because Yahweh, our God, is holy!
